The Ruby %r{ } expression

... %r{} is equivalent to the /.../ notation, but allows you to have '/' in your regexp without having to escape them: %r{/home/user} is equivalent to: /\/home\/user/ This is only a syntax commodity, for legibility. Edit: Note that you can use almost any non-alphabet...

How to change a command line argument in Bash?

... You have to reset all arguments. To change e.g. $3: $ set -- "${@:1:2}" "new" "${@:4}" Basically you set all arguments to their current values, except for the one(s) that you want to change. set -- is also specified by POSIX 7. The "${@:1:...
